Am 03.09.26 um 09:35 schrieb Aaron Erhardt:

> Add a new hid-lamparray helper module and integrate it with the
> hid-generic driver.
>
> While more complex lamparray handling should be done in userspace via
> hidraw, providing a small module to add basic lamparray support makes it
> possible for userspace software to interact with lamparrays by simply
> using well-known APIs of the LED subsystem. One use-case would be to
> enable desktop environments to support keyboard backlight control out of
> the box for HID lamparray devices without having to implement the whole
> HID protocol themselves.
>
> This patch is based on previous discussions:
> https://lore.kernel.org/all/1fb08a74-62c7-4d0c-ba5d-648e23082dcb@tuxedocomputers.com/
>
> The helper provides basic support for devices exposing a
> Lighting/LampArray application collection (usage page 0x59) and
> registers a single-zone RGB LED representation via the LED
> subsystem.
>
> hid-generic now checks for LampArray support after hid_parse() and
> optionally registers a lamparray instance. Failures in the helper
> do not abort device probe to keep the driver logic otherwise unchanged.
>
> LampArray resources are released on driver remove.
>
> This commit was successfully tested on the Microsoft MacroPad reference
> implementation (https://github.com/microsoft/RP2040MacropadHidSample
> 1d6c3ad) and in combination with the tuxedo_nb04_wmi driver, albeit
> only fully functional with a recent fix posted to the LKML
> (https://lore.kernel.org/all/20260826081149.235487-2-aer@tuxedocomputers.com).

Nice work, it works on my ASUS Prime B650-Plus. However the behavior of the brightness
attribute is a bit strange:

- manually setting "brightness" does not change anything (max. is 1)
- setting RGB to "0 0 0" causes "brightness" to become 0
- setting RGB to a non-zero value causes "brightness" to become 1

Any idea why this happens? I can check if the same problems also exists under Windows,
if requested.

> v5:
> - Proper hardware detection (no quirks necessary anymore)
> - Add documentation for new sysfs knob
> - Pass limits of the device to sysfs (intesities & brightness)
> - More flexible Kconfig (use tristate)
> - Improved locking
> - Several memory leak and (de-)initialization fixes
> - Don't read current color values from hardware (the HID spec does not
>    offer this option)
> - Remove redundant report dump functionality
> v4:
> - Restrict CONFIG_HID_LAMPARRAY to built-in configurations only to fix
>    additional randconfig build errors
> v3:
> - Squash V1 and V2 into one patch
> v2:
> - Fix Kconfig to avoid build errors when LEDS_CLASS_MULTICOLOR is
>    disabled
